Get wrapped up for another cold front
SHANGHAI is in for another cold front that will keep the mercury at or below freezing point for four straight days, weatherman said.
Starting this Saturday, the city's temperatures should fall again, staying between zero and 4 degrees Celsius, Shanghai Meteorological Bureau forecasted. The lowest reading will be minus 2 degrees on Sunday morning.
Weather will be cloudy and stable in the next few days with a little rain on Monday and Tuesday in the suburbs, the bureau said.
Today is sunny to cloudy with a high of 6 degrees. Tomorrow will be cloudy to overcast with a low of 2 degrees, the bureau said.
